February 18Feb 18 13 hours ago, DrPhilly said: I suppose you know nothing about software, right? Well, I do. The data is one thing and the software code is quite another. It may very well be the case that the software itself has exception handling for anyone above a certain age in the database. That would be a very normal thing to do in situations where the data gets old and out of hand as the alternative would be a massive and hugely costly attempt to "cleanup the data". Older legacy type software is absolutely chock full of exception handling and particularly when it comes to an old government based software stack. In other words, this discovery of funky data tells us nothing at all about actual payments. All it tells us is that there is funky data. Anyone who has any remote understanding of how these types of systems function would have been able to tell you that there will be massive issues in these old databases. Zoomers when they see COBOL:
